Vlasov, Nikolai Dmitrievich

Nikolai Dmitrievich Vlasov (1923–1995) - Soviet soldier, Hero of the Soviet Union ( October 30, 1943 [1] ).

Biography

Nikolai Dmitrievich Vlasov was born on December 25, 1923 in the village of Staroye Selo, Smolensk Province (now Yartsevo District , Smolensk Region ) [1] . He graduated from school, he worked on the farm. In 1940–1941 he worked as a laboratory assistant at a dairy plant. With the beginning of the war and the approach of the German units, the plant was evacuated to Kazakhstan ( Aktobe region ).

Participation in the Great Patriotic War and the feat

Entered into the army in 1942, at the front since 1943. He was wounded twice [2] .

On the days of preparation for the transition of the Soviet troops to the counteroffensive in the area of ​​the city of Sevsk, Bryansk Region, the engineer Vlasov removed and neutralized 378 enemy mines [2] .

On October 15, 1943, when crossing the Loyev village of the Loyevsky district of the Gomel region of Belarus, Nikolai Vlasov, one of the first to cross the Dnieper river, drove the riflemen to the right bank of the river and went with them to attack. Took part in taking an enemy trench. I picked up five wounded Soviet soldiers and sent them to the left bank of the Dnieper. And so all day - to the front with the soldiers, to the rear with the wounded.

October 30, 1943 by decree of the Presidium of the Supreme Soviet of the USSR for the exemplary performance of combat missions of command on the front of the fight against the German fascist invaders and the courage and heroism shown to Vlasov Nikolai Dmitrievich awarded the title Hero of the Soviet Union with the award of the Order of Lenin and the Gold Star medal (No. 1627).

He served in the 170th separate engineering-sapper battalion of the 14th engineering-sapper brigade of the 65th army .

After the war

After the war - in reserve, he lived in the city of Lipetsk .
